Un instrument d'analyse des chaînes de transport : le concept de trajet

Abstract

Analysis of goods transport chains - i.e. use of a succession of different modes of transport -needs to cut out trips and "break of load" points. Usually, trips are defined by singleness of mode, and "break of load" points by mode-to-mode transfer operations. An other way to cut out more thinly is proposed in terms of "journey". A "journey" is defined by three criterions: i) geographical displacement of goods ii) use of one and the same vehicle iii) trip is realized by one the same operator. This operational use concept is presented, and discussion turns on signification of these three criterions.
